JAMES KERN HAYGOOD, JR. was born in Union Springs, Alabama, April 19, 1933 and educated in the public schools there.  He attended and graduated from Alabama Polytechnic Institute, now Auburn University and was active in campus organizations including holding offices in the Interfraternity Council and the Pi Kappa Alpha Fraternity.  In 1954, he entered the School of Law at the University of Alabama and graduated in June 1957 when he was admitted to the Alabama Bar.  Active in the U.S. Army Reserve, he then served a tour of active duty and in January, 1958, joined the staff of Third District Congressman George W. Andrews.  In January, 1959 he returned to Auburn, Alabama and formed the law firm of Nixon and Haygood, the predecessor to the present firm.  Active in civic organizations, in 1964 he was selected by the Alabama Junior Chamber of Commerce as one of its four outstanding young men.  He was appointed to the Auburn City Council in 1963, and was elected to a full term in 1964.  Two years later he was appointed as City Attorney of Auburn and served in that capacity until his election as Mayor of Auburn in August, 1968 where he served two four year terms.  In 1965-1966, he served as an Adjunct Professor of Business Law at Auburn University.  He continued to serve in positions of civic responsibility as a member and Chairman of the East Alabama Mental Health-Mental Retardation Board, as member and President of the Auburn City Board of Education from 1982-1991 and is a Life Member of the Civitan Club of Auburn.  He is a member of the American and Alabama State Bar Associations and the Lee County Bar Association where he served as President in 1986. He has served as as general counsel to the Industrial Development Board of the City of Auburn and the Water Works Board of the City of Auburn for more than 30 years.

Jim is married to Martha Sue Hinton, formerly of Tuscaloosa, Alabama, and they are the parents of three children, Russell, Grant and Susan and the grandparents of Brian Haygood, Charles Jamie and John McCurry.

WILLIAM A. CLEVELAND was born in Lafayette, Alabama, and grew up in Wadley, Alabama.  Upon graduation from Wadley High School, he attended Auburn University, from which he graduated in 1975 with a BS degree in Accounting.  Billy entered law school at the Cumberland School of Law at Samford University and graduated in 1978.

Billy has been a partner in the firm since 1986. His bar memberships include the Alabama Bar and the Georgia Bar.

ROGER W. PIERCE was born in Auburn, Alabama and grew up primarily in Tallahasee, Florida and Richmond, Virginia.  Roger graduated from Hugenot High School in Richmond, VA and attended the University of South Carolina as well as Virginia Commonwealth University, ultimately graduating from Auburn University in 1976 with a B.S. degree in Business Administration.

Upon graduation from Auburn, Roger entered Cumberland School of Law at Samford University in Birmingham, Alabama and graduated in May of 1979.

Following graduation from law school, Roger took the Texas bar examination and began practice in November of 1979, Houston, Texas.  He ultimately practiced in a small partnership known as Kerr and Pierce, which was a general litigation and business practice.  In 1987, Roger and his wife, Dawn, decided to return to Auburn, Where Dawn was raised.

Roger is licensed in the state and federal courts of Alabama as well as Texas, and the United States Court of Appeals for the Fifth Circuit and the United States District Court of the Southern and Northern Districts of Texas.

Roger and Dawn have been married for thirty years and are the proud parents of six children. 

Roger is a former President of the Lee County Bar Association and taught Business Law at Auburn University.  He is a member of the Alabama State Bar Association and the Texas State Bar Association, the American Bar Association, and serves as an Alabama State Bar Commissioner.

GERALD A. MATTSON, JR. was born in Durham, North Carolina, and grew up in Auburn, Alabama. Upon graduation from Auburn High School, he attended Auburn University, from which he graduated in 1986 with a B.S. in Accounting. After practicing nearly 10 years as a Certified Public Accountant he attended and graduated, magna cum laude, from Jones School of Law.

Jerry is a member of the American Bar Association, Alabama State Bar, and Lee County Bar Association and is admitted to practice in U.S. District Court, Middle District Court of Alabama, and the U.S. Tax Court.

PHILIP ALLEN THOMPSON was born in Auburn, Alabama and grew up in Huntsville, Alabama.  Phil graduated from Huntsville High School in 1978 and attended Auburn University where he earned a B.S. in Criminal Justice/Political Science.  While at Auburn, Phil was a member of Sigma Nu social fraternity.

Phil enlisted in the United State Army Reserves Corp of Engineers in 1980 and in 1986, after six years of service, he received an honorable discharge.

Upon graduation from Auburn, Phil began a career in the construction industry working for several large commercial and utility contractors as a field engineer, job superintendent and project manager.

In 1994, Phil entered law school at Jones School of Law in Montgomery, Alabama attending law school full time in the evenings while maintaining full time employment in the construction industry.  He received his law degree in 1997.  While in law school, he was a member of the Law Review, was on the Dean’s List numerous times and received the Best Paper Award in Wills and Trusts.

Phil is licensed to practice in all the state courts of Alabama and the United States Middle District of Alabama and United States Northern District of Alabama. Phil is a member the Lee County Bar Association (President 2010, Vice President 2009 and Secretary/Treasurer 2008). He is a member of the National Association of Criminal Defense Lawyers, the Alabama State Bar, Alabama State Court Mediators Roster and the Alabama Appellate Court Mediators Roster. From 2001 to 2008, Phil held a contract for Indigent Criminal Defense in Lee County, Alabama. Since 2003, he has also held a contract with the City of Auburn to provide indigent defense on all city appeal cases. He serves as Prosecutor for the Town of Notasulga, Alabama and has served as Special Prosecutor for both the City of Auburn and the City of Opelika. He also served as the Lee County Child Support Referee from 2008 until 2010.

Phil was a member of the Boards of Zoning Adjustments for the City of Auburn from 2001 until 2009, serving as its Chairman from 2004 to 2009.

Among his hobbies are:  Fishing, scuba diving (he has held instructor status since 1989), water skiing, snowboarding and basketball.

PHILIP OLEN TYLER was born in Dothan, Alabama and grew up there.  Philip graduated from Dothan High School and attended Samford University where he was a member of Sigma Nu Fraternity.  He graduated with a BS degree in Psychology from the University of Alabama in 1975 and a Master of Social Work degree from the University of Alabama in 1977.  Upon graduation in 1977, Philip started a 25-year career with the State of Alabama, primarily with the Department of Human Resources.  In 1986, while working for the Department of Human Resources, Philip completed his Doctor of Social Work degree from the University of Alabama.  In 1988, Philip moved to Auburn, Alabama to become the Director of the Lee County Department of Human Resources. 

Later, while working as a Deputy Commissioner for the State Department of Human Resources in Montgomery, Alabama, Philip graduated from the Jones School of Law in 1998.  In May of 2002, Philip retired from the State of Alabama after 25 years of service and began his full time career as an attorney with Haygood, Cleveland, Pierce, Mattson & Thompson, LLP.

Philip is licensed to practice in all the state courts of Alabama and in the United States District Court for the Middle District of Alabama.  He also is a member of the Lee County Bar Association, and served as President in 2008.

Philip is married to Kathy Tyler who is originally from Tallahassee, Florida.  Philip and Kathy have two daughters.  Emily , born in 1984 and Laura, born in 1987. Philip and Kathy are members of the Auburn United Methodist Church in Auburn, Alabama.

Philip's hobbies are listening to rock 'n roll oldies and reading Alabama history.

VAN C. GHOLSTON was raised in Bullock County, Alabama, obtained his BS from Auburn University, Auburn, Alabama, in 1970, his J.D. from the University of Alabama School of Law, Tuscaloosa, Alabama, in 1973 and his LL.M. in Taxation from New York University, School of Law New York City, New York in 1974.  Van's thirty years of legal experience includes serving as Tax Counsel for the Arabian American Oil Company in Dhahran, Saudi Arabia for several years, serving as District Attorney for Butler, Crenshaw and Lowndes Counties in Alabama for eighteen years and being engaged in the general practice of law for the balance of his legal career.

Van works mainly in the areas of elder law, wills, trusts, probate, estate planning, real estate. corporations and limited liability companies. He is a member of the Lee County Bar Association and the Alabama State Bar Association.

RENE E. RICHARD was born and raised in Baton Rouge, Louisiana.  After graduating from Auburn University in 1992, with a BS in International Business, she attended Tulane School of Law and graduated cum laude in 1996.  René is licensed to practice law in Louisiana and Texas, as well as Alabama.  She was trained as a young lawyer in a large law firm in Dallas, Texas, where her practice focused on corporate and securities law with experience in real estate and commercial lending; most notably assisting a team that provided all legal support for the development of one of the nation's largest wireless provider’s network in North Texas.

René returned to Auburn in 2002 and she has focused her practice in the areas of business and real estate law. She Advises clients in matters relating to formation of business entities, contracts, and leases, and all aspects of real estate development. René has extensive experience in both commercial and residential real estate transactions, including contract negotiation, title matters and closings.

Member: Alabama State Bar Association, Texas State Bar Association, Louisiana State Bar Association, and Lee County Bar Association.
Affiliate Member: Lee County Association of Realtors and Women's Council of Realtors, East Alabama Chapter.
